                    LINUX HARDWARE COMPATIBLITY LIST

VERSION: 0.1 DATE: 01 JAN 92

     Welcome to the Linux Hardware Compatibility List. It is my hope that
this will be of help to people and that it will do away with a lot of the
will this work with my system questions. I also hope that this will help
people who want to buy a system to run Linux or are in the process of
upgradeing their system and want to make sure that the hardware they buy is
compatible with Linux (especially for item's such as SCSI controller's and
CD-ROM's).

BRAND NAME COMPUTERS
 ???

CPU's
 Intel 80386SX
 Intel 80386DX
 Intel 80486DX

MOTHERBOARD's
 SUPER 486-33C

BIOS
 AMI

CONTROLLERS (Multifunction)
 SUPER IDE I/O CARD, model PT-604

CONTROLLERS (I/O)
 ???

CONTROLLERS (Floppy)
 ???

CONTROLLERS (Hard Drive)
 MFM

CONTROLLERS (SCSI)
 Adaptek AHA1542
 Adaptek AHA1740
 Future Domain SCSI
 Seagate ST-02
 UltraStor SCSI
 7000FASST SCSI

SOUND BOARDS
 SoundBlaster PRO

HARD DRIVES (IDE)
 Maxtor 7213A (213Mb)
 Maxtor XT 1140 (140Mb)
 Seagate ST1239A (211Mb)
 
HARD DRIVES (ESDI)??

HARD DRIVES (SCSI)
 ???

CD-ROM DRIVES
 ???

NON-SCSI CD-ROM INTERFACES
 ???

NETWORK CARDS
 wd8013 \
 wd8003 >--These will work by default with the kernel
 SMC Elite 16 /
 ne2000
 ne1000
 3com503 EtherlinkII
 Cnet UTP 10baseT (NE 2000 emulation)

VIDEO CARDS Version of X11R5
Settings for X11R5
 Boca x/ET4000 512k xfree 1.?
   ???
 Trident 9000LT2 Xega
   N/A
 
MONITORS
Settings for X11R5
 Magnavox VGA Colour Display, model CM9032
   ???
 Microscan 3E
   ???

PRINTERS
 Kodak Diconix 150 ink jet
 NEC P5300 dot matrix

MODEMS
 ATI 9600etc
 Practical Peripherals PM14400FXSA V.32BIS

MICE
 Mouse Systems
